Output dc59fcecfcb6b5931d52eed284d145577edc3bb8e521ffcdf75e55bd154ef2ad:31

value
170000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4037273682bf192c2b74bb343f5c3f0f7202ebb2 OP_EQUAL
address
37YZEvwBigvaXDzxHDj1LXwJuUex5AXCeH
transaction
dc59fcecfcb6b5931d52eed284d145577edc3bb8e521ffcdf75e55bd154ef2ad
spent
true